Pilot Bookkeeping

Bookkeeping, tax, and CFO services for startups and growing businesses

Pilot Bookkeeping is a financial and accounting service that provides bookkeeping, tax, and cfo services for startups and growing businesses. Founded in 2017 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, Pilot Bookkeeping offers 3 pricing plans. Plans start from $499/month. Key features include Bookkeeping, Tax filing, CFO services, R&D tax credits. Pilot Bookkeeping is a popular choice for users looking for quality finance subscriptions.

Ramp

Corporate card with automated expense management

Ramp is a financial and accounting service that provides corporate card with automated expense management. Founded in 2019 and headquartered in New York, New York, Ramp offers 3 pricing plans. It offers a free tier as well as paid plans starting from $12/month. Key features include Corporate cards, Expense automation, Bill pay, Accounting integrations. Ramp is a popular choice for users looking for quality finance subscriptions.
